Name: Aumrienok (ah-oom-ree-ehn-knock), Ri or Rien for short.

Age: 328

Gender: Male

Race: Demon

Appearance: Ri stands at precisely 6 foot, being about average for most demons of his sort. He is of average stature, neither particularly slim nor built, and has long black hair he keeps in any number of ridiculous configurations for fun. His skin is an ashen color and his almond eyes are typically black, though they turn red if he’s really angry or caught off guard, since that is their original color. He has very shiny, white, pointed teeth set in a mouth that seems to stretch just a little wider than should really be normal when he smiles, and two long, spiraling black horns that sprout from his temples and point mostly upwards. To complete the look, he also sports a nice set of leathery black wings, though no tail. There are different ranks of demons, and the lower the class, the more primitive the form, so most of his half-brothers actually have fewer embellishments than he does (no pointed teeth or horns or wings; all sons of the King of Hell have ashen skin and naturally red eyes).

Background: The King of Hell has always been allowed a harem without choosing a single legitimate queen, a system which has managed to both produce plenty of heirs and foster and encourage the type of unfortunate political scheming demons are so fond of. Aumrienok’s mother was a lower-class demon, but an extremely powerful one, and all she ever wanted in life was to get out of the gutter, stop having to work practically as a slave, keeping out the hellions and cleaning up soul gunk from incinerated souls. When the king came to their part of hell searching for souls escaping from incineration, she leapt at the chance to host and help him, and somehow her mad plan worked and the king took note of her. She was taken to the harem, which was more than she had ever hoped for.

The king’s favor, unfortunately, did not last long. After satisfying his lust with her a couple times, he never visited her again, but Ri’s mother still managed to get pregnant and bear the king a son, his ninth son, in fact, and thirteenth overall child. He wasn’t the first of the king’s children, but he also wasn’t the last by a long shot, and in Hell, the strongest son always comes out on top. As she raised him, his mother poured all of her hope for an increased status into him. But it never came.

Ri was a smart kid, good at magic, and quite a skilled warrior, and in his youth, his father seemed to favor him, often spending much time with him alone, but he never showed much aspiration for becoming king himself. As he grew older, his father also seemed to pay less attention to him. He became more and more frivolous, leaving aside his studies to sneak out of the palace for who knew what reason, generally coming to be thought of as the wastrel prince.

Only his mother knew the truth: that he was doing it on purpose and was in fact still a shrewd demon with plenty of power. What she did not know was that his father had actively warned him that if he didn’t want to be king, he should pretend to be as stupid and frivolous as possible, so as not to threaten his brothers. He has taken that lesson to heart perhaps a little too well, but has also quietly kept his own eyes and ears on the state of Hell and its denizens, and began to hear rumors of souls in the mid lands between life and death (where hellions are born) being devoured by a strange entity working its way to the land of the living. He sent a private message to it about his father. His father’s reply was, “You handle it yourself,” and he referred him to someone who would help him jump to the mid-realms.

Personality: Even if he wasn’t pretending to be a flighty moron, Aumrienok would doubtless be an irritating individual. He is a bit of a lazy jackass, whose most beloved hobby is picking at the overly serious people until they snap. It’s nearly impossible to tell when he’s being serious as he’s constantly cracking jokes and flirting at others’ expense, and although he lets other people take the lead, he never seems to listen to anyone. Add the fact that he’s spent most of his life pretending to be an idiot when he isn’t, and you get the sort of person who screws things up constantly, yet struts around arrogantly instead of apologizing. The kind of person who everyone knows has ruined your day with his stupidity and blames it on you with a condescending smirk, though you can never seem to seriously humiliate or hurt him yourself.
